DEFIANCE, Ohio – The Defiance College Community Band will take listeners on a musical journey around the world as they perform music from some of the world’s finest composers. Well-known melodies from Germany, Austria, Russia, France and America will be featured. The final concert of the 2008-09 season titled “A Serenade, Some Dances, A Hoagy, and a Happy New Year Too!” will be held Tuesday, April 28, at 7:30 p.m. in the Defiance Community Auditorium.
A xylophone duet featuring DCCB members Chas Meyers and Terry Krause will be highlighted as well as the tuba and euphonium sections of the band.
“Our final concert of the season will include a varied program along with many familiar melodies,” said Vincent Polce, Music Director/Conductor of the DCCB. “From ‘Also Sprach Zarathustra’ (Fanfare from ‘2001 – A Space Odyssey’) to American Big Band music of Benny Goodman, we believe there is something for everyone to enjoy.”
The concert is free and open to the public.
